Abstract
We derive a theory for mapping a quantum state of nonclassical light onto a collective, excited atomic state via complete absorption of the light. We allow for an arbitrary polarization-squeezed state of light and an arbitrar y spin of the atomic ground state. The present derivation thereby generaliz es the results of Kuzmich et al. We compare the theory to the recently publ ished experimental results on atomic spin squeezing.
